README
MongoDB README DOCUMENTATION https://www.mongodb.org/ COMPONENTS mongod - The database process. mongos - Sharding controller. mongo - The database shell (uses interactive javascript). BUILDING see docs/building.md RUNNING ./mongod runs the database. Use ./mongod --help to see command line options. NOTES Mongo uses memory mapped files. If built as a 32 bit executable, you will not be able to work with large (multi-gigabyte) databases. However, 32 bit builds work fine with small development databases.
